JDM PSP owners...

Make sure you update your operating system software.

http://psp.ign.com/articles/598/598454p1.html?fromint=1

1. Turn on JDM PSP (without game installed)
2. Go to the Settings > Network Update (you need some sort of wireless connection to do this though)
3. It will connect to the server (if you have the network settings right)
4. It will start to download (14MB) to your Memory Stick Duo/Duo Pro
5. It will then ask you if you want to apply the update now or later.
6. If you choose now then you push the circle if later then you need to go to Game > Memory Stick > PSP Update ver 1.50

Note: If your battery is to low then it will not allow you to update the software for some reason.

JDM PSP has English and will play ANY REGION GAMES... but WILL NOT play US Video Discs and will ONLY play Region 2 Video Discs

JDM games that have english in them (voice or text) will be displayed in english but things in Japanese will display in Japanese
